AIR BAGS - FRONTAL
SC-60R-105/13/201210044319Suzuki: on certain vehicles, within the front passenger seat bottom cushion, the sensing sensor mat, an electric circuit disconnection may have developed, due to repeated flexing. *pe06/12/2012
TSB-TS06-0521206/12/201210044320Suzuki: the front passenger seat bottom cushion assembly has the sensor mat located within and the electric disconnection (open) will occur due to repeated flexing, that may develop. *pe06/12/2012
